Windows Server 2012, Archiva .war running on Tomcat 8.0.20, PostgreSQL 9.4 as a data store for the Apache Jackrabbit JCR.
Description
I set up LDAP security for Active Directory on a fresh Archiva installation on a new server. I'm able to see my groups listed in the LDAP/Roles Mapping tab of the Users Runtime Configuration section. I've mapped my AD group to the System Administrator role alongside the other default role listed, which is my AD group's name.
I'm able to log in as my AD user account, however I do not have the permissions of the System Administrator role. I can verify this fact by clicking on the Roles link and looking at the roles Parent Roles, Child Roles, and Permissions, which are all empty. I can also verify this fact by clicking on Manage, finding my user account, and looking at the Effective Roles, which are also empty.
